Through his images, we first travel to the old city. Roman Emperor Diocletian, who ruled more than 1,700 years ago, founded Split. To this day, you can find his palatial residence situated in the city’s center as a protected UNESCO World Heritage Site. You can also find the Cathedral of St. Domnius, known locally as St. Dujam. The Cathedral, consecrated in the 7th century AD, is regarded as the oldest Catholic cathedral in the world. The structure itself was built in 305 AD as a mausoleum for Diocletian. Today, it serves as the seat of the Archdiocese of Split-Makarska. All photos by @croata PicsArt Monthly |79
